Why Scale Matters in Compact Terraces

A compact terrace becomes extraordinary when scale is thoughtfully considered. For example, oversized pieces can crowd the space, whereas tiny pieces often appear timid. Ultimately, the beauty lies in balance—seating that supports true lounging while keeping the space open, airy, and inviting.

Think visual lightness, ergonomic curves, and generous breathing room. Additionally, a well-designed terrace should feel intimate, never cramped — a place where conversations flow effortlessly and where the outdoors becomes an extension of your lifestyle. Furthermore, layering textures and adding subtle accents can enhance comfort and sophistication.

Designing with Intention

In addition, consider circulation and accessibility. For instance, avoid blocking pathways with bulky furniture, because open flow makes the space feel larger. Also, use planters and low dividers to subtly separate zones without overcrowding. By carefully planning each element, you create harmony and elegance in a compact outdoor area. Moreover, small details like cushions or lanterns can enhance both comfort and atmosphere.

  • An airy, sculpted swinger adds movement and charm without crowding the terrace.
  • Round tables soften the layout and improve movement flow.
  • Two statement chairs paired with a small terrace-friendly sofa create a boutique-hotel vibe.
  • Even narrow balconies can host beauty — think slim loungers, nesting tables, or a two-seater loveseat crafted for compact comfort.
